Anyone who undertakes the mountain bike tour to the three alpine pastures should be in good shape. However, you will be rewarded with a unique panorama and a wonderful mountain backdrop.

The tour starts at the Längenfeld sports center. From there, follow the Ötztal cycle path (No. 11) out of the valley. Through the hamlet of Längenfeld, you soon come to the Wurzberg Alm junction. The gravel road climbs in countless serpentines. Fortunately, the forest provides some shade. After almost 4 kilometers, the Wurzbergalm offers the first stop for a break. The route continues in the direction of the Stabele Alm and Innerberg Alm. The tree line is soon reached. Here you get a clear view of the Ötztal mountains. More serpentines ensure an entertaining ride and let you enjoy the descent. Shortly before the Stabele Alm you pass the highest point of the tour at 2,010 meters. Another short dip and you have reached your destination at the Innerberg Alm. You can get back to Längenfeld via the same route.

Author’s recommendation

The tour runs along developed trails and is easily ridable by e-bike or mountain bike.

Safety information

The sometimes fairly stepps climbs and difficult downhill stretches require both sporty biking skills and defensive cycling. Good stamina and intermediate biking rechniques are an absolute must. Sporty and active (pleasure) cycling ist he main priority.

Equipment

Approproate equipment such as breathable suitable outdoor clothes for the weather, helmet, gloves, glasses, GPS device or detailed maps. If there is no hut on the way please bring a snack and enough to drink.
